RM10 billion or RM100 billion?

Following the explosive allegation by the author of “Malaysian Maverick: Mahathir Mohamad in Turbulent Times”, the launching of the book was delayed with some obstacle from the Home Ministry.

The author Barry Wain alleged former premier Tun Mahathir squandered RM100 billion during his administration, severe enough for Home Ministry to intervene.

It said this is to ensure that the book would not affect the prevailing peace and stability in the country, even though Mahathir via his blog, urging the Government not to withhold the book as he is not in need of the Government protection.

He is also bold enough to welcome the suggestion by DAP supremo Lim Kit Siang to setup a royal commission to probe the allegation, showing his determination to prove that he is not guilty as charged and threatened to sue Barry Wain, Lim Kit Siang and Malaysiakini.com for libel.

Hence, I’m totally puzzled by Home Ministry’s decision to take 60 days to study the content, more likely awaiting decision from someone at higher authority to give the green light as you certainly do not read 60 days to “study the content”.

The Government should be wise enough to understand that, even if the final decision is a no go, that wouldn’t stop the content of the book to be published on the internet, and if that’s the case, does that mean any website or blog who decides to publish the book will be sued by the Government in the name of “affecting the prevailing peace and stability in the country”?

Malaysians nowadays are well educated and wise to evaluate and decide if the allegation holds water, after all, in this transparent age, everyone has the right to enjoy the freedom of information, where it’s a universal right which shouldn’t be denied by any country which is deemed to be practicing democracy.
